The Dubai Financial Market (DFM) and the Dubai Land Department (DLD) have signed a memorandum of understanding (MOU) that will create more incentives for real estate trust funds (REITs) listed and traded on the financial market. Offering “numerous DLD fee incentives for real estate companies and REITs”, the partnership aims to open new opportunities in the financial market and encourage the listing of real estate firms and their assets on the DFM.
Essa Kazim, chairman of the DFM, said a dedicated platform for REITs listed and traded on the DFM will be introduced. “Our agreement will encourage a greater number of real estate companies and REITs to list on the market due to the many incentives included in the MOU,” said Kazim. “The DFM is also developing a new platform for the listing and trading of REITs that is expected to have a promising future considering the growing activity in Dubai’s thriving real estate sector.”

Sultan Butti Bin Mejren, director general of the DLD, highlighted the partnership’s role in attracting new players to the property market. “The listing of real estate companies on the financial market will lead to an increase in the market’s momentum, and will certainly attract new players looking to invest in Dubai’s dynamic real estate sector due to the DFM’s positive regional and international reputation.”
Bin Mejren added: “Our MOU with the DFM aims to stimulate investment in the real estate sector and promises to enrich the sector via opportunities and incentives for major listed companies on the market. It will also facilitate the process for obtaining funds in an organised and transparent manner. Through our cooperation with the DFM, we will regulate and control the registration procedures for land and property owned by listed companies and REITs in an effort to strengthen our relations with various governmental entities.
Kazim said the partnership will provide the template for similar initiatives to be rolled out for other industries. “The DFM is fully committed to creating the necessary frameworks for various sectors — with precedence given to the real estate sector due its importance in Dubai — to take advantage of the benefits of being listed with us,” he said.
